Attending: Louise Sandberg 1002 AUG 1 6 P 0: 34 Judith Mitchell Virginia Adams Clay Jones Wilbar Hoxie Patrick Keohane Mark Cardono Sharlene Santo Call to order: 7:35 Permit applications for demolition: 159 Wakefield St.: Owners, Dianne and John Meyers want to demolish their Greek Revival house. It is on the local inventory. Virginia made a motion to make an initial determination of positive that the structure be preferably preserved. Approved 4-0-0 Pierce Organ factory: A demolition permit application designating Gerard E. Welch, Inc., as owner of 10 Pierce St. was reviewed. The property at 10 Pierce St. is on both the local inventory and the National Register of Historic Places. Virginia made a motion to make an initial determination of positive that the structure be preferably preserved Approved 40-0 Public hearing will be Tuesday, September 11. Patrick Keohane attended our meeting. He is the new owner of the Station House restaurant. He now has the deed restrictions (as does the building inspector). He says he needs to paint the building very soon, before the cold weather. He wants to open a restaurant with an Irish theme. Mr. Keohane would like to change the color. Virginia read out other colors that B&M had used on their depots. Clay suggested a paint expert to evaluate what was the early paint scheme. Virginia brought up a piece of the gingerbread that was stored in the archives. Two members will help Mr. Keohane decide on colors (Virginia and Louise). 1375 Main St. RHA does not want it. The owner of the Pearl St. barn does not want it. The commission will continue to pursue finding someone who would be willing to move the house to a new location. Clay suggested writing an article for the paper to find an interested individual who would want to move the house. 107 Grove St.: The house was built in 1780 and they are willing to let us visit.
